About The Position

The Student Affairs Administrator at the University of Chicago Law School is a point person in Dean of Students’ Office to engage and serve students, faculty, and graduates at the highest level possible. The position reports to the Law School’s Dean of Students.

Responsibilities

  • Greets and directs visitors and students in the Student Services Suite.
  • Coordinates room reservations, catering orders, and other logistics for office-sponsored programs and events, including Graduation and Student Affairs events.
  • Staffs and supervises student events as requested by the Dean of Students.
  • Purchases office and event supplies, coordinates office mail, and processes parking passes.
  • Manages student resources, including student lockers.
  • Processes and tracks departmental and student organization expenses, invoices, checks, and reimbursements across multiple accounts, maintains budget spreadsheet, and researches budget issues.
  • Submits GEMS reports for the Dean of Students.
  • Supports the Dean of Students Office in communication efforts to students.
  • Maintains the websites for the Office of the Dean of Students and monitors Law Connect, the student organization online system.
  • Manages the Dean of Students’ calendar by scheduling meetings and appointments with students, staff, and faculty.
  • Completes special projects, initiatives, and other duties as directed by the Dean of Students.
  • Monitors and manages the Dean of Students Office email inbox.
  • Uses general understanding and experience to administer the delivery of services to program participants and/or beneficiaries.
  • Analyzes program budgets and uses a moderate/high level of authority to recommend or makes budgetary recommendations.
  • Performs other related work as needed.
